📈 Stat Breakdown Below are the main current stats and what they affect. Speed Controls: Collected Canter Canter Extended Canter Gallop Fast Gallop Speed affects how fast a horse can move at higher gaits. Horses with stronger speed usually perform better in fast-paced or race-focused disciplines. Stamina Controls: All gaits Stamina determines how long a horse can maintain effort before tiring or slowing down. Acceleration Controls: How quickly the horse reaches speed after a gait change A horse with high acceleration builds speed faster after transitioning between gaits. Control Controls: How often you must maintain a gait input Higher control means the horse is easier to keep going smoothly and requires less constant input. Steering Controls: Turn speed Steering affects how quickly and sharply a horse can turn while moving. Jump Controls: Jump height Higher jump allows a horse to clear larger obstacles. Intelligence Intelligence affects how the horse makes decisions, navigates, finds other horses, and responds to its environment. It also plays a role in social and breeding behavior. Memory Memory affects how well a horse remembers interactions, other horses, food locations, and previous experiences. Better memory can influence social behavior, frustration, aggression, and breeding familiarity.
